Across TCGA patient cohorts, TMEM30A protein abundance is significantly associated with the RNA expression of many other genes, with 13,940 significant associations in total. GBM shows the largest number of these associations.

The most reproducible TMEM30A-associated genes across cancer lineages are ATP11A, GK-AS1, and TSHZ3. Each is linked with TMEM30A in more than 4 cancer types. Because this analysis shows association rather than direction, both TMEM30A-to-partner and partner-to-TMEM30A results are reported.

Each partner links to its own Q-omics profile. The scatter plot shows the strongest example, TMEM30A versus ATP11A in LUAD, with a Pearson correlation of 0.72.
